You Can Deal With Insurance Companies

Your life is likely to be turned upside down when you've been in an accident. You could be receiving a series of threatening phone calls from bill collectors, trying to make ends meet when you're out of work, or trying to repair your car to allow you to drive again.

Additionally the medical bills could start to pile up and you may need to buy special equipment to treat your injury (e.g. a wheelchair ramp). Your lawyer will take all of these factors into account when they negotiate with the insurance companies on your behalf. They'll fight to ensure that you're compensated for your injuries and any impact they have affected your life quality as well as PTSD.

Insurance companies are in business to make money. Insurance companies don't make any money from paying out accidents. They therefore will try to save as much money as possible by undervaluing the claim, denial or delaying it. Your lawyer will be aware of these tactics, and will be able to counter them with their own.

Do not discuss your accident with an insurance company before consulting a lawyer. Insurance companies could use your statements to disadvantage you, by in claiming that your injuries weren't as serious as you claim, or that you have a pre-existing medical condition which caused the accident. Your lawyer can help to prevent this from happening by permitting you to speak with the insurance company once they've been involved in your case for a long time and helped you get money back.

You can take your case to court

You must file your claim for injury within a specified timeframe, which is called the statute of limitations. An attorney can assist you in meeting the deadline, by managing the paperwork and ensuring that all necessary documents are included in the lawsuit.

Your lawyer will start by assessing your case and discussing the incident with you. They will then review your medical records, if you have any, as well any other documentation regarding your injury and the impact it has had on your life. For instance, if seeking compensation for your pain and suffering it is essential to document all expenses related to your injuries such as receipts for medications and parking fees at the hospital, and even lost wages due to missing work because of your injuries.

An experienced attorney will capture photos of your injury and the accident scene, collect any security camera footage and ask for eyewitness testimony from anyone who saw your accident. They will prepare interrogatories-written questions-for the defendant's insurance carrier, and if necessary, they may also ask for depositions, which involve questioning you under oath in front of the other party's attorneys.

When your lawyer has all the relevant information, they will calculate your damages. This includes your future and past medical expenses, loss of earnings and earning potential in the event of disabilities as well as pain and suffering, mental anguish, disfigurement and inconvenience. They will also take into consideration your medical history and how your injuries may have caused them to worsen.

They will then compare the damages you have demanded to the maximum and minimum amount of damages permitted in your state. They might also argue that you should be awarded punitive damages, which are aimed to penalize the defendant for their sloppy behavior in addition to compensating you for any injuries.

If the defendants or their insurance companies refuse to offer an equitable settlement, your attorney will draft and file a lawsuit. This starts a second phase of representation, where they will formalize legal theories and claims and provide additional evidence to back the case. In this phase they will also speak with experts like specialists in reconstruction of accidents and medical experts.
